c++实现读写EXCEL
时间: 2023-06-27 17:02:18 浏览: 109
C++实现读写excel
在C++中,可以使用第三方库来实现读写EXCEL文件,比如LibXL、Apache POI等。
以LibXL为例,可以按照以下步骤来实现读写EXCEL:
1.下载和安装LibXL库
2.创建一个新的工作簿
```
Book* book = xlCreateBook(); //创建一个新的工作簿
if(book) {
// do something
}
```
3.在工作簿中添加一个工作表
```
Sheet* sheet = book->addSheet("Sheet1"); //在工作簿中添加一个名为Sheet1的工作表
if(sheet) {
// do something
}
```
4.在工作表中写入数据
```
sheet->writeStr(1, 1, "Hello"); //在第1行第1列写入字符串"Hello"
sheet->writeNum(2, 1, 123); //在第2行第1列写入数字123
```
5.从工作表中读取数据
```
const char* str = sheet->readStr(1, 1); //读取第1行第1列的字符串数据
double num = sheet->readNum(2, 1); //读取第2行第1列的数字数据
```
6.保存工作簿并释放资源
```
book->save("test.xls"); //将工作簿保存到文件test.xls中
book->release(); //释放工作簿资源
```
以上就是使用LibXL库实现读写EXCEL文件的基本步骤。在实际操作中,还需要注意文件路径、数据类型等相关问题。
阅读全文